    There is only one program to download: OpenOffice.org. It is an integrated 
office suite. The latest version (2.3.1) will read your earlier Draw files 
(.sxd) and will also write to that file format is you so choose.

    http://download.openoffice.org/2.3.1/. Click in the green box labeled
Get OpenOffice.org.
    When the green box opens, click the link labeled with your Operating 
System. If you are using Windows (from version 98 through Vista with the 
exception of NT), click the Windows link to get the correct download file.
